Several factors affect the rental costs of plate compactors, including the machine's size, brand, and additional features like vibration control. The duration of the rental and the time of year can also impact pricing.
When renting a plate compactor, be aware of potential hidden fees. These may include delivery and pick-up charges, which can be flat rates or based on mileage. Fuel surcharges, damage waivers, and cleaning fees for equipment returned with concrete or mud are also common. Late-return penalties and overtime charges may apply if the equipment is not returned on time.
